Ingredients for Pumpkin Bread with Maple Cream Cheese Filling
- 2 cups all-purpose flour – This is the base of your bread, giving it that perfect structure.
- 1 teaspoon baking soda – Essential for that lovely rise!
- 1/2 teaspoon salt – Just a pinch to enhance all those wonderful flavors.
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on – The warm spice that screams fall!
- 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g – A hint of nutmeg adds depth to the flavor profile.
- 1/2 teaspoon ginger – For a little kick and warmth in every bite.
- 1 cup sugar – This balances the flavors beautifully.
- 1/2 cup brown sugar – Adds moisture and a lovely caramel note.
- 1 cup pumpkin puree – The star ingredient that gives this bread its rich, autumnal taste.
- 1/2 cup vegetable oil – Keeps the bread tender and moist.
- 2 large eggs – For binding and a little lift.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ract – A splash of vanilla makes everything better!
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ened – This is the creamy filling that takes it over the top.
- 1/4 cup maple syrup – Adds that sweet, decadent maple flavor to the cream cheese.
How to Prepare Pumpkin Bread with Maple Cream Cheese Filling
- First things first,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ures it’s nice and hot when your bread goes in!
- In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, and ginger. This blend of spices is what gives your pumpkin bread that cozy fall flavor!
- In another bowl, combine the granulated sugar, brown sugar, pumpkin puree, vegetable oil, eggs, and vanilla extract. Mix until everything is well blended and smooth—this is the sweet, moist part of your bread.
- Now, gently f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ture. I like to do this with a spatula, just until everything is combined. Don’t overmix; we want it to stay tender!
- In a separate small bowl, beat the softened cream cheese and maple syrup together until creamy and smooth. This is your luxurious filling, so don’t skimp on mixing!
- Grab a greased loaf pan and pour half of the pumpkin batter into the bottom. Spread it out evenly.
- Spoon the creamy maple filling over the batter, being careful not to touch the edges of the pan (it helps keep everything neat!).
- Top it off with the remaining pumpkin batter, spreading it gently to cover the filling completely. You want to hide that deliciousness just until the first slice!
- Now it’s time to bake! Pop your loaf into the oven and let it bake for about 60 minutes. You’ll know it’s done when a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
- Once baked, let it cool in the pan for about 10 minutes, then trans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ing. The hardest part? Waiting to dig in!

Tips for Success
Now that you’re ready to bake this scrumptious pumpkin bread, here are some of my favorite tips to ensure it turns out perfectly every time:
- Measure carefully: Baking is a science, so make sure to measure your flour and sugars accurately. I recommend spooning flour into your measuring cup and leveling it off with a knife for perfect results.
- Room temperature ingredients: For the best texture, let your eggs and cream cheese sit out for a bit to come to room temperature. This helps them blend more smoothly into the batter.
- Don’t overmix: When combining the wet and dry ingredients, mix just until you see no more flour. Overmixing can lead to a dense loaf, and we want it to be light and fluffy!
- Check for doneness: Ovens can vary, so start checking your bread a few minutes before the 60-minute mark. A toothpick inserted into the center should come out clean or with just a few moist crumbs.
- Cooling is key: Allow your bread to cool in the pan for about 10 minutes before transferring it to a wire rack. This helps it set and makes slicing easier.
- Ingredient substitutions: If you’re out of pumpkin puree, you can use applesauce for a different flavor twist. Also, feel free to swap the vegetable oil for melted coconut oil or even unsweetened applesauce for a lighter version!
- Make it your own: Want to add a bit of crunch? Toss in some chopped walnuts or pecans! Or, if you’re a chocolate lover, chocolate chips can elevate this pumpkin bread to a whole new level.

FAQ About Pumpkin Bread with Maple Cream Cheese Filling
Can I use fresh pumpkin instead of canned puree?
Absolutely! Just make sure to cook and puree the pumpkin until it’s smooth. Fresh pumpkin can give your bread a lovely, vibrant flavor.
How do I know when my pumpkin bread is done baking?
Great question! Start checking around the 50-minute mark. Insert a toothpick into the center; if it comes out clean or with just a few moist crumbs, it’s time to take it out!
Can I make this recipe dairy-free?
Yes, you can substitute the cream cheese with a dairy-free alternative, like a vegan cream cheese, and use a plant-based milk instead of regular milk, if needed. Your pumpkin bread will still be delicious!
What’s the best way to store leftovers?
To keep your pumpkin bread fresh,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or store it in an airtight container. It’ll last about 3-5 days in the refrigerator. You can also freeze slices for later enjoyment!
Can I double the recipe?
You bet! Just make sure to use two loaf pans if you’re doubling up, and keep an eye on the baking time as it may vary slightly. More pumpkin bread is always a good idea!
Storage & Reheating Instructions
Storing your delicious pumpkin bread with maple cream cheese filling properly is key to keeping it fresh and tasty! Here’s how to do it:
- Room Temperature: If you plan to enjoy your pumpkin bread within a couple of days, simply w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or place it in an airtight container and keep it at room temperature. This way, it stays moist and ready to slice!
- Refrigerator: For longer storage, pop your wrapped bread in the refrigerator. It’ll stay fresh for about 3-5 days. Just make sure it’s well sealed to prevent it from drying out!
- Freezing: If you want to save some for later, freezing is a great option! Slice the pumpkin bread and wrap each piece tightly in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ag. It’ll last for up to 3 months. Just remember to label it with the date!
- Reheating: When you’re ready to enjoy your frozen bread, simply thaw it overnight in the fridge. For a warm treat, pop a slice in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ds, or until warmed through. You can also use the oven; just wrap it in foil and heat at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es.
